Positive Externalities
Benefits experienced by third parties who are not directly involved in the production or consumption of a good or service.
Moral Hazard Problem
A situation where one party engages in risky behavior knowing that it is protected against the consequences by another party.
Government's Role
Refers to the duties and functions that a government carries out to ensure the stability and growth of its nation, including legislation, public service provision, and economic management.
Private Sector
The part of the economy that is owned and operated by individuals and companies for profit, as opposed to the state.
